Some bus stops in Seoul, South Korea, are more than a roof and a seat. The city made a special bus shelter with many kinds of technology. It is called a Smart Shelter. [1]

The shelter can have air conditioning and heat in cold weather. It also has Wi-Fi. An air cleaner helps make the air inside better. [1][2]

A sensor can collect information. The system uses and shows bus data on screens. This can help people know when their bus is coming. [1]

The shelter also has an alert button. This is for some passengers who need a low-floor bus. Seoul added voice help for blind people and foreign languages. [1]

There are solar panels on the shelter too. A solar panel uses sunlight to make energy. The city also watches how much energy the shelter uses. [1]

A Smart Shelter cannot make every bus arrive faster. But it can make waiting more comfortable and give passengers useful information. It shows how technology can change a very normal part of city life.
